  • How to hide the menu bar from a Transaction iView (SAP GUI for HTML).

    Hello all,
    I have created a simple SAP Transaction iView of type SAP GUI for HTML.  This iView has the Menu bar that has the buttons: Menu, Back, Cancel, and System.  My requirement is, I dont want to see the menu bar that has these buttons.  How do I go about it?  Please advice.
    Note:  My iView is a SAP Transaction iView and not IAC service related iView. 
    Thanks
    Vicky R.

    You'll want to set the parameter ~webgui_simple_toolbar in your webgui service.
    It is a binary parameter with the following values/options:
    0  : Hiding the page header completely (not recommended)
    1  : Standard setting
                        This is the recommended standard setting in which the title and the menu bar below it with the [Exit] and [Help] button and the application buttons are displayed.
    2  : Displaying the title line
    4  : Displaying the buttons [Exit] and [Help]
    8  : Displaying the active system buttons on the screen ([Back] and [Cancel])
    16  : Displaying the system menu
    32  : Displaying the application buttons
    128 : Deactivating the information block in the status bar (new)

  • How to stop HTTP Security warning message in transactional iview

    When I am trying to access ECC through transactional iview then I am getting HTTP security warning message i.e. This page contains both secure and nonsecure items. Do you want to display the nonsecure items?
    I think it is because portal is accessable using HTTPS protocol and when we access ECC then it uses HTTP Protocol.
    Pl help to resolve.

    Hi AshuGrover_in,
    First, welcome on SDN!
    > I think it is because portal is accessable using HTTPS protocol and when we access ECC then it uses HTTP Protocol.
    > Pl help to resolve.
    This might very well be the root cause of the issue, and if it is, you know the resolution - make all systems accessible via https.
    Anyhow, to examine the exact cause creating this message you could use tools like HttpWatch or something similar and record the client accesses to the server. If you originally have a GET to a https address, the first http request caused by the original request will throw this message.
    Theoretically, on client side, you can switch off this message: Search for "switch off http https warning" on google and you will get all possible instructions for the different clients. Anyhow, a clean landscape design with complete https connections is the aim you should have.

  • Open Portal Transaction iView in new window *without* Browser window

    Hello,
    Currently i am testing to use the single-sign-on functionality of the portal to launch the SAP GUI for Windows.
    I created some Transaction iViews and they work perfectly without having to log in.
    To use the full GUI size of the SAPGUI in the iView, i configured it to open up in a seperate window. This also works perfectly, but when i let a colleague test the setup, i realized that he has some additional toolbars, which in return decreased the usable space in the browser window for the SAP GUI.
    Now my question is:
    How can i configure the Transaction iView to open up the given transaction in the SAP GUI, but without the surrounding Browser?
    Is this even possible?
    I test this because my comany is searching for a solution to use SSO with the SAP GUI. Since we have the portal we test if we could use it to realize this requirement without generating extra costs.

    Hi Armin,
    for iView (page) you probably set the property 'Launch in New Window' to value Display in Separate Window. To tune up the other otions you have the possibility to set the property Window Features, value should contain toolbar=no. These features will be used when Javascript opens up your window - you can apply any option coomonly documented. IMHO for your demands the best option is fullscreen=yes,toolbar=no - you get really the maximum possible size.
